Transaction 038c0ae31461ed974932488ceaafb5a35f6e43aa0c4f1cfc42b44c763817d637
1 Input
1 Output
-
038c0ae31461ed974932488ceaafb5a35f6e43aa0c4f1cfc42b44c763817d637:0
- value
- 538747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c83a0784a18d14fa59998255c78649211e651c5 OP_EQUAL
- address
- 3QiBtUfqzmRoAcx6SVXdfAUcj1n8DCqzFZ